    Werner in my opinion has become one of them if not the worst companies out there for new drivers.. you are 100% expendable and they make no qualms about it. On the DG account it is almost a sure thing that you WILL have some sort of a chargeable accident on the account, First accident (depending on severity) will almost always end up being treated as a training issue.. second accident in a short period of time (makes you so damaged that you will find it near impossible to find other driving jobs) and traps you there. I have begged many a driver to leave the account and do something less dangerous to their career.. most would never listen. They also were not able to improve their skillsets enough, and between a few hours or a few days, they were terminated and set home on the bus to figure out what their next career is going to be.

    To be fair: 17 years ago; I started my truck career with Werner. I had gotten my actual CDL on my own at a CDL school; and paid for it myself: 3800.... Then; I went to Werner and drove with a trainer on Dollar General.. I knew within a week; no way I was going to do that account: it was a definite set up for failure for new drivers.. I had a really nice, awesome trainer tho; and we talked about it. I finished up my training with her on the Dollar General account and told them when I was done with my training; nope; not staying if I couldn’t have something different to start off with until I’m more comfortable being a solo driver: best thing I ever did: I know I would have never made it long term doing that account....

    If you get a nice dispatcher/fleet manager you can get weekly hometime on the otr account. That's what I got I can go home weekly, every 2 weeks or every 3 weeks. I think it's because when they notice me wanting to leave they do what they can to keep me. That's why I got that type of hometime and also getting into a I think brand new truck today
